KP Snacks giant hit by Conti ransomware, deliveries disrupted

Kenyon Produce (KP) Snacks has been hit by the Conti ransomware group affecting distribution to leading supermarkets. KP Snacks includes popular brands such as PopChips, Skips, Hula Hoops, McCoy’s, Penn State pretzels, Wheat Crunchies, etc. Supplies are reportedly being delayed or canceled altogether. Supplies can last until the end of March, according to discussions between the company and its partner supermarkets, the supply shortage issues may last until March.
